如何使用SSH存储V2Ray的详细指南

什么是V2Ray?

V2Ray 是一个灵活且强大的网络代理工具,它支持多种代理协议和路由策略。用户通过V2Ray能够科学上网,突破网络限制,提高上网速度和安全性。它的模块化设计使得用户可以根据自己的需求定制和配置。

什么是SSH?

SSH (Secure Shell) 是一种安全协议,主要用于安全地在不安全的网络中管理计算机。SSH不仅可以用于远程登录,还能用于数据的加密传输和端口转发,常用于服务器管理和安全通讯。

SSH在V2Ray中的作用

在V2Ray中,使用SSH协议可以提高数据的安全性和隐私性。通过SSH隧道,用户可以安全地传输V2Ray的数据流量,确保在不受监控和攻击的情况下畅通无阻的上网。

SSH存储V2Ray的优势

  • 安全性高:通过SSH的加密,用户的数据传输过程更为安全,防止信息被窃取。
  • 配置灵活:SSH协议与V2Ray的结合允许用户进行多样化的配置,适应不同的使用场景。
  • 访问速度快:使用SSH隧道可以有效降低延迟,提升访问速度。

V2Ray的安装与配置步骤

安装V2Ray

  1. 获取V2Ray安装脚本
    使用以下命令下载并运行V2Ray安装脚本:
    bash
    bash <(curl -L -s https://install.direct/go.sh)

  2. 确认安装
    安装完成后,确认V2Ray是否成功安装,可以使用命令:
    bash
    v2ray -version

配置V2Ray

  1. 编辑配置文件
    配置文件通常位于 /etc/v2ray/config.json,你可以使用编辑器打开并修改:
    bash
    nano /etc/v2ray/config.json

  2. 添加V2Ray服务器信息
    在配置文件中添加你所需的服务器信息,注意保持JSON格式的正确。

使用SSH搭建V2Ray隧道

  1. 设置SSH连接
    使用以下命令设置SSH隧道,将本地端口转发到远程V2Ray服务器:
    bash
    ssh -D 1080 -N -f user@ssh-server-ip

  2. 配置V2Ray使用SSH
    在V2Ray的配置文件中设置SOCKS代理,指向本地的SSH隧道端口。

常见问题解答 (FAQ)

如何使用SSH连接V2Ray?

通过SSH连接V2Ray,你需要在SSH命令中添加V2Ray服务器的IP和端口信息,并确保你的V2Ray配置文件中正确指向这个SSH隧道。

V2Ray配置文件的常见格式是什么?

V2Ray的配置文件通常使用JSON格式,主要包含服务器地址、端口、用户ID等信息,确保格式的正确性至关重要。

如何检查V2Ray的运行状态?

使用以下命令可以检查V2Ray的运行状态:
bash
systemctl status v2ray

如果V2Ray连接不上该怎么办?

  • 检查V2Ray配置文件是否正确;
  • 确保SSH连接正常,使用ping命令测试SSH服务器;
  • 查看V2Ray的日志以获取更多错误信息。

结论

通过以上步骤,你可以成功使用SSH来存储和配置V2Ray。借助SSH的加密特性和V2Ray的灵活性,用户可以在安全的环境中实现畅通无阻的网络访问。希望本文能够帮助你更好地理解和使用SSH存储V2Ray。

正文完